In an effort to improve customer service, we have developed a policy and procedures for master permitting residential projects (one and two family structures, apartments, townhouses and condominiums). This new procedure will save time in the permitting process. It will also cut down on the amount of printing of plans for repeat buildings. Please see the links below that explain the process and procedures for master permitting a new building or project and the process and procedures for permitting a repeat building or project that has been previously master permitted.
